In October of 2024, the Parish of St. Mary the Virgin (St. John’s) developed its education courses starting with “The Leadership of Women in Scripture.” This course was well received and led to a study of Marcus Borg’s work, “The God We Never Knew,” in the spring of 2025. Once again students were delighted with short but pointed lectures, lively but relevant discussions, refreshing humour, and muffins to die for. Operating under the theme similar to that of the Oak Ridge Boys, we are becoming firm believers that God is not complicated.
